The Rise of AI Social Media Bots: What You Need to Know

Wiki Article

The expanding appearance of artificial intelligence social media programs is steadily transforming the digital landscape. These advanced systems are designed to replicate human interaction, often with the goal of affecting perceptions. While many bots are used for valid purposes, like customer service or marketing, several are involved in fake news or artificial hype. Understanding how these virtual entities function and their potential impact is essential for navigating the current social sphere and preserving yourself from misleading information.

Are Automated Digital Programs Right? An Thorough Dive

The proliferation of computerized social media accounts raises profound philosophical questions. Can these digital entities, designed to mimic human communication, truly be deemed ethical? While these programs can offer upsides such as enhanced customer service or news distribution, significant concerns arise regarding disclosure. Users often are not informed that individuals are communicating with a machine, which can be deceptive and erode credibility in online spaces. Furthermore, the programs can be used to spread propaganda or sway public sentiment, posing a danger to open processes.
